The Ultimate Winter Sneaker Buying Guide

Winter weather can be tough on your feet. You need shoes that keep you warm and dry. Winter sneakers offer the comfort of regular sneakers but with added protection. This guide helps you choose the best pair for your needs.

Key Features to Look For

Good winter sneakers have several important features. These features make them much better than regular shoes when snow or cold hits.

Waterproofing and Water Resistance

  • Waterproof: This means water cannot get through the material at all. Look for Gore-Tex or sealed seams. This keeps your feet completely dry in deep puddles or heavy snow.
  • Water Resistant: This means the shoe sheds light rain or snow well, but heavy exposure will eventually soak through. This is fine for quick trips outside.

Insulation and Warmth

Insulation traps heat close to your foot. This is crucial when temperatures drop. Look for materials like Thinsulate or shearling lining. Check the insulation rating if the manufacturer provides one. More insulation means better warmth, but sometimes less breathability.

Traction and Grip

Slippery ice and packed snow require good grip. The outsole (the bottom rubber part) should have deep, multi-directional lugs (the bumps). These lugs bite into the slick surfaces. A specialized rubber compound stays flexible in the cold, offering better grip than standard sneakers.

Important Materials for Winter Durability

The materials used determine how long your sneakers last and how well they perform.

Uppers (The Top Part of the Shoe)

  • Treated Leather: Naturally durable and looks great. Quality leather, when properly treated, resists water well.
  • Synthetic Textiles: Modern synthetic fabrics are often lighter than leather. Many advanced synthetics are woven to be waterproof while still allowing sweat vapor to escape.

Midsoles and Outsoles

The midsole provides cushioning. For winter, you want a midsole that does not compress too much in the cold. The outsole must be made of durable rubber. Avoid very soft, spongy rubber; it wears out fast on rough winter sidewalks.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Not all winter sneakers are made equal. Pay attention to construction details.

Quality Boosters

  • Seam Sealing: Where two pieces of material join, the seam should be taped or chemically sealed. This stops water from leaking in at the weakest points.
  • Gusseted Tongue: The tongue of the shoe should be attached to the sides of the upper, creating a barrier. This prevents snow or water from splashing right into the shoe opening.

Quality Reducers

Cheap glue weakens quickly when wet and cold. If the sole starts separating from the upper after a few wet outings, the quality was poor. Also, shoes with many fabric panels and few sealed seams leak easily.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about where you will wear your sneakers most often.

City Commuting and Casual Wear

If you walk short distances on cleared sidewalks, you need comfort and style. Focus on good insulation and moderate water resistance. A slightly bulkier look is acceptable here.

Light Hiking and Outdoor Play

For deeper snow or longer walks, prioritize aggressive traction and full waterproofing. You need higher ankle support to keep snow out. These shoes are usually sturdier and heavier.

Remember, even the best winter sneakers are not ice skates. Always walk carefully on truly icy patches.


10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Winter Sneakers

Q: Are winter sneakers as warm as dedicated snow boots?

A: No. Snow boots usually have much thicker insulation for extreme cold. Winter sneakers are warmer than regular sneakers but are better suited for mild winter conditions or active use.

Q: How do I clean winter sneakers?

A: Always check the manufacturer’s tag first. Generally, wipe off surface mud with a damp cloth. Avoid submerging the shoe in hot water, as this can damage waterproof membranes.

Q: Should I wear thick socks with winter sneakers?

A: It depends. If the shoe has good insulation, wear a medium-weight wool sock. If the shoe is only lightly lined, a thick thermal sock helps. Too thick a sock can compress your foot, cutting off circulation and making your feet colder.

Q: Can I wear waterproof winter sneakers in the rain?

A: Yes. Waterproof materials are excellent for rain. They keep your feet dry, unlike many standard leather or canvas sneakers.

Q: How long should my winter sneakers last?

A: With proper care, quality winter sneakers should last two to four winters of regular use. The outsole traction wears down first.

Q: Do I need to treat the leather on my winter sneakers?

A: If the upper is real leather, yes. Apply a waterproofing spray or leather conditioner every few months to maintain water resistance and prevent cracking.

Q: Are winter sneakers heavy?

A: They are usually slightly heavier than summer running shoes because they include extra rubber for the sole and interior lining. Modern versions are getting lighter, though.

Q: What is the difference between waterproof and water-resistant?

A: Waterproof stops all water penetration. Water-resistant sheds water from light exposure but fails under pressure, like standing in deep water.

Q: Should I buy a size larger for winter socks?

A: If you plan to wear very thick, heavy socks, consider going up a half size. Otherwise, buy your normal size to ensure a snug, warm fit.

Q: Do winter sneakers breathe well?

A: Higher quality winter sneakers use breathable waterproof membranes (like Gore-Tex) to let sweat escape. Cheaper, fully rubberized shoes often trap moisture, leading to sweaty, cold feet.
